Aerona 290
Grant Aerona 290 is a five-model range of single-phase, air-to-water monobloc heat pumps using R290 refrigerant, with UK models from 4kW to 15.5kW.
Specifications
| Specification | Value |
|---|---|
| Type | ASHP, air-to-water monobloc, inverter-driven, single phase |
| Models | HPR2904, HPR29065, HPR2909, HPR29012 and HPR290155 |
| Rated output (kW) | 4.10, 6.76, 9.21, 12.00 and 15.57 |
| Rated-output conditions | BS EN 14511 at -5°C outdoor and 55°C flow; model order as listed |
| SCOP (seasonal coefficient of performance) at 35°C | 5.00, 5.08, 4.74, 4.74 and 4.56 |
| SCOP at 55°C | 3.66, 3.62, 3.69, 3.74 and 3.33 |
| Maximum flow temperature (°C) | 75 |
| Minimum operating temperature (°C) | -25 |
| Modulation range | Table 2-1: 1.25, 2.40, 2.61, 3.20 and 4.63 kW minimum output; Table 3-6 instead uses 2.51 kW for HPR2909 |
| Refrigerant | R290 (propane), GWP 3 |
| Sound power (dB) | 48.00, 51.70, 53.60, 52.00 and 52.90 dB(A) |
| Sound pressure at stated distance (dB) | Q=2 at 1 m: 40.02, 43.71, 45.61, 44.01 and 44.91 dB(A); at 3 m: 30.47, 34.17, 36.07, 34.47 and 35.37 |
| MCS certified | yes, MCS HP0265/01 to HP0265/05 |
| Warranty (years) | 1 year; 2 years with registration and servicing; conditional 7-year G1 offer |
Aerona 290 is Grant’s five-model range of R290 air source heat pumps for the UK market. All five are single-phase, air-to-water monoblocs. The range comprises HPR2904, HPR29065, HPR2909, HPR29012 and HPR290155, named 4, 6.5, 9, 12 and 15.5 kW.
How the range is rated
Grant bases the model names on heating capacity at -5°C outdoor air and 55°C water flow. Its April 2026 installation manual also provides capacity and coefficient of performance at 7°C outdoor with 35°C and 55°C flow. This produces several valid output figures for each unit, each attached to a different test point.
The specification table follows the five models in ascending order. Each model has its own MCS record, from MCS HP0265/01 for HPR2904 to MCS HP0265/05 for HPR290155. These records publish SCOP (seasonal coefficient of performance) values across flow temperatures from 35°C to 55°C.
Table 2-1 in Grant’s April 2026 manual gives minimum outputs of 1.25, 2.40, 2.61, 3.20 and 4.63 kW. A separate water-volume table in the same manual uses 2.51 kW for HPR2909, rather than 2.61 kW. Grant does not reconcile the two values.
Shared design
The range uses R290, or propane, with a stated global warming potential of 3. The refrigerant circuit, compressor, water-side heat exchanger and circulating pump are inside the outdoor unit. Each installation uses the Aerona Smart Controller and must follow Grant’s requirements for location, clearances, condensate, electrical protection and available system-water volume.
The five models do not share every physical or electrical requirement. They span three casing arrangements, different running currents and different R290 charge quantities. The product code identifies the applicable requirements; the family name does not.
Documents and availability
Grant’s April 2026 installation manual distinguishes casing-body dimensions from the larger overall dimensions in its drawings. The short datasheet and live product page also differ slightly from some manual dimensions and acoustic values. A figure is only meaningful with its measurement basis and document date, particularly when planning clearances or comparing sound data.
All five UK models appear on Grant’s live range page and have current MCS records at 22 July 2026. Grant publishes a one-year manufacturer guarantee with a route to two years through registration and servicing. Its separate seven-year offer depends on an eligible G1 installer and the relevant terms.
